High Quality Content by WIKIPEDIA articles! Dams and reservoirs in China are numerous and have had a profound effect on the country`s development and people. According to the World Commission on Dams in 2000, there were 22,104 dams over the height of 15 m (49 ft) operating in China. Of the world`s total large dams, China accounts for the most – 20 percent of them; 45 percent of which are used for irrigation. Accordingly, the oldest in China still in use belongs to the Dujiangyan Irrigation System which dates back to 256 BC. In 2005, there were over 80,000 reservoirs in the country and over 4,800 dams completed or under construction that meet or exceed 30 m (98 ft) in height. High Quality Content by WIKIPEDIA articles! The London Underground network carries more than a billion passengers a year. It has one fatal accident for every 300 million journeys. Five accidents causing passenger deaths have occurred due to train operation in nearly 150 years, the last being at Moorgate in 1975; other fatalities have been due to wartime and terrorist bombings and station fires.
